Develop a Positive Way Of Thinking
To make certain an effective first dental see for your youngster, it is necessary to establish a favorable frame of mind. Begin by speaking to your child regarding the browse through in a tranquil and encouraging way. Emphasize that seeing the dentist is a typical part of looking after their teeth and that the dental professional is there to aid keep their smile healthy. Stay clear of utilizing negative words or phrases that might develop concern or stress and anxiety.
Rather, concentrate on the favorable aspects, such as reaching see amazing oral devices or getting a sticker label or plaything at the end of the see. Motivate your kid to ask questions and express any worries they might have.

Furnish Your Youngster With Healthy Oral Routines
Establishing healthy and balanced oral behaviors is vital for your kid's oral wellness and overall wellness. By educating your kid good oral routines from a very early age, you can help protect against dental cavity, gum condition, and various other dental health concerns.
Start by teaching them the significance of cleaning their teeth two times a day, using a soft-bristled toothbrush and fluoride toothpaste. Show them the proper brushing technique, making sure they clean all surface areas of their teeth and gums.
Encourage them to floss daily to get rid of plaque and food fragments from in between their teeth.
Limit their intake of sweet snacks and drinks, as these can add to tooth decay.
Lastly, routine regular dental exams for your child to maintain their oral health and wellness and attend to any type of issues early on.
